Understanding Starting Fluid
Before diving into the alternatives, it’s essential to understand what starting fluid is and how it works. Starting fluid, often referred to by brand names like Ether or starting ether, is a volatile liquid that ignites easily. When sprayed into the engine’s air intake, it helps to start the engine by enriching the air-fuel mixture, making it easier for the spark plugs to ignite. This is particularly useful in cold conditions where engines struggle to start due to the lower compression and less volatile fuel.

Can I use a block heater as an alternative to starting fluid, and how does it work?
A block heater is a device that warms the engine block and coolant before starting the engine, making it an effective alternative to starting fluid. It works by using electricity to heat the engine, typically through a heating element installed in the engine block or coolant system. This heat helps to thin the engine oil, reducing viscosity and making it easier for the engine to turn over. Block heaters are commonly used in cold climates, where they can be especially helpful for starting engines in freezing temperatures.

How does a remote start system work, and can it be used as an alternative to starting fluid?
A remote start system allows individuals to start their engine from a distance using a remote control or mobile device. This system typically includes a control module, a remote transmitter, and a relay that connects to the starter motor. When the remote start button is pressed, the control module sends a signal to the relay, which then activates the starter motor and starts the engine. Remote start systems can be especially useful in cold climates, where they can help to warm up the engine before driving.
